Chanu, Loukrakpam Bina, and Naorem Mohilal. “Two New Aphelenchoides Fischer 1894 (Nematoda: Tylenchina) from Manipur, North East India”. BIOTROPIA 21, no. 2 (November 28, 2014): 93–99. Accessed May 4, 2025. https://www.journal.biotrop.org/index.php/biotropia/article/view/377.